The runtime API provides a set of high-level building blocks (referred to as distributed primitives) for building distributed systems. The architecture of the Atomix runtime incorporates the lessons learned from experience over the past decade building high-availability cloud infrastructure. The primary focus of the runtime is to decouple applications from specific data stores, instead providing a set of unified, polyglot interfaces (gRPC services) to a variety of systems and protocols, and enabling rapid experimentation and customization of distributed applications. * `api` - provides the Protobuf API defining distributed primitives * `sdk` - the core Go library for extending the Atomix runtime, including drivers and custom primitives * `controller` - the runtime Kubernetes controller responsible for managing stores, injecting proxis, and configuring primitives according to configuration defined in k8s custom resources * `proxy` - the sidecar proxy used by applications to operate on distributed primitives
